    What is ISDN?

    2

    ISDN - Integrated Services Digital Network

    Defined in 1988

    Simultaneous transmission of voice,video,data and

    other network services.

    Access interfacesy Basic rate interface (BRI)

    y Primary rate interface (PRI)

    y Broadband ISDN

    6

  • 8/9/2019 Isdn Final

    7/19

    BRIy Provides

    Two 64bit/s B channels.

    One 16 bit/s D channel.y B channels : Data, Voice and other services

    y D channels: Control and Signalling information

    7

  • 8/9/2019 Isdn Final

    8/19

    Scenarios of usage ofBRIy One B channel dedicated to voice and other dedicated

    to data.

    y Both B channels dedicated to data for a total transferrate of 128 kbits/sec.

    Signal Encoding 2BIQ in North AmericaTwo bits combined to form a symbol.

    Can operate up to 5.5km with loss up to 42 dB.Signal rate :80 kbits/s Line rate: 160 kbits/s

    Echo cancellation allows full duplex operation.

    4B3T in Europe and elsewhere

    Group of four bits converted to 3 ternary line signal states.The symbol rate is 3/4ths of the data rate (120 kbits/s).

    Can be transmitted up to 4.2 km(0.4 mm cable) or 8.2 km(1.6mm cable).

    PRIy Primary Rate Interface

    y PRI consists of:

    23 B channels and 1 D channel of 64 kbps each in T1line for North America and Japan.

    OR

    30 B channels, 1 D channel and a synchronizing

    channel in E1 line for the rest of the world. T1 line: 1.544 Mbps data services available

    E1 line: 1.920 Mbps data services available.

    B-ISDNy BRI ISDN lacks the channel capacity required for video

    and voice transfer.

    yAlso for business applications, ISDNs speed of 64kbps was no match for 10 Mbps of LANs.

    y Hence, B-ISDN with a higher speed of few Mbps wasintroduced.

    14

  • 8/9/2019 Isdn Final

    15/19

    B-ISDN( contd.)y It uses Asynchronous Transfer Mode technology

    which carries both synchronous voice and

    asynchronous data services on the same line.y Baseband: The original band of frequencies of signal

    before it is modulated for transmission.

    e.g. Ethernet LAN

    Broadband: A single medium (a wire) can carry severalchannels at a time.

    e.g. B-ISDN

    Current Scenarioy ISDN service has been displaced by broadband

    internet service, such as xDSL and Cable Modemservice.

    y

    These services are faster, less expensive, and easierto set up and maintain than ISDN.

    y Still, ISDN has its place, as backup to dedicatedlines, and in locations where broadband service isnot yet available

    y Optimization- replace copper wire with fiber opticcables
